Closely Held Business Interest Valuation

Accurate valuation of a closely held business is critical when resolving issues related to management planning, stock transactions, estate planning, tax planning, business disputes, or divorce settlements. Publicly traded companies are valued every day in the public stock markets. However, since closely held businesses do not have a similar market for their equity interests, estimates of value can be difficult to obtain. In the absence of this pricing information, interests in closely held business must be valued independently.

The value of an interest in a closely held business can vary substantially based on its level of significance (controlling versus minority interest) and the degree to which its marketability is impaired (lack of a ready market versus an outright restriction on sale or transfer).
